About the Funder
Pentucket Bank is a mutual community bank that has served local communities since 1891. Through its “Start with Heart” approach, the bank focuses on giving back to the communities that support its work.
Because Pentucket Bank does not answer to shareholders, it emphasizes reinvesting in people, neighborhoods, and nonprofit organizations. Its community support often takes the form of monetary donations, but the bank also encourages employee service through volunteer hours, nonprofit board leadership, and participation in local events and initiatives.
In 2025, together with its affiliates River Run, Newburyport Bank, and Rollstone Bank & Trust, Pentucket Bank reported supporting more than 560 local nonprofit organizations across 62 communities in Massachusetts and Southern New Hampshire, with total contributions of $1.6 million.

Geographic Focus
Pentucket Bank prioritizes organizations located in and around the communities it serves.
Pentucket Bank’s Massachusetts market area includes:
Amesbury
Georgetown
Groveland
Haverhill
Lawrence
Merrimac
Methuen
North Andover
West Newbury
Pentucket Bank’s Southern New Hampshire market area includes:
Atkinson
Danville
Derry
Hampstead
Kingston
Newton
Plaistow
Salem
Sandown
Windham
Organizations outside these communities may be less competitive unless they can demonstrate a clear connection to Pentucket Bank’s service area.

Funding Amounts
Pentucket Bank does not publish standard donation or sponsorship amounts. Funding likely varies based on the request, community impact, available resources, and alignment with the bank’s giving priorities.
In 2025, Pentucket Bank and its affiliates reported $1.6 million in total contributions to organizations located in and around the communities they serve.
Timeline & Review
📅 Application Timeline: Rolling / ongoing
📅 Review Period: Please allow up to 2 weeks for a response
📅 Response to Questions: A team member will respond to emailed questions within 3 business days
Applicants should submit requests well in advance of any event, program, or sponsorship deadline.
Application / Request Process
Donation requests must be submitted through Pentucket Bank’s online form. Applicants should be prepared to provide information about the organization, the request, the community served, and how the support will benefit local residents.
